The Zambia Travel Expo
(ZATEX) 2026 has officially opened in Lusaka, bringing together tourism
stakeholders under the theme “Building Authentic and Sustainable Tourism
Through Partnerships.”
The opening ceremony was
presided over by the Vice President of the Republic of Zambia, Her Honour
Mutale Nalumango, who served as Guest of Honour.
The annual expo convenes
industry players, policymakers, and development partners to explore strategies
for strengthening Zambia’s tourism sector, with a focus on sustainability,
collaboration, and innovation in service delivery.
Zamtel is among the key
sponsors of this year’s event, providing high-speed internet connectivity to
ensure seamless communication for delegates and organizers throughout the expo.

Organizers say this year’s
edition of ZATEX is expected to facilitate stronger partnerships between local
and international tourism stakeholders, while showcasing Zambia’s cultural
heritage, natural attractions, and investment opportunities in the sector.
